Christensen O’Connor Johnson Kindness PLLC, a Seattle law firm, disclosed a ransomware attack discovered on December 24, 2020. The attacker exploited a VPN vulnerability to encrypt servers and access employee data including SSNs and financial accounts. 815 Washington residents were notified on November 10, 2021. The firm engaged forensic investigators, notified the FBI, and offered credit monitoring.

Christensen O’Connor Johnson Kindness PLLC, a professional services firm, experienced an external system breach on December 24, 2020. The breach, discovered the same day, resulted in the compromise of names and financial account numbers with access codes for 907 individuals, including one resident of Maine. The company began notifying affected individuals on November 10, 2021, and offered 12 months of identity theft protection and credit monitoring services.

Christensen O’Connor Johnson Kindness PLLC notified individuals of a December 24, 2020 malware incident where servers were encrypted. An unauthorized individual accessed data via a VPN vulnerability. Compromised data included names, DOB, SSNs, and financial account numbers. Kroll provided 12 months of identity monitoring.
